' ASIF SAEED KHAN KHOSA, J.---At the outset it has been pointed out by the learned counsel for the petitioner that in the impugned order dated 12-9-2014 the learned Judge-in-Chamber of the Lahore High Court, Lahore had observed that respondent No, 1 had been charged with an offence under section 302, P.P.C. Which carries a maximum sentence of imprisonment for life which observation, according to the learned counsel for the petitioner, is against the law. The relevant portion of the impugned order pointed out by the learned counsel for the petitioner indeed mentions that the offence with which respondent No, 1 has been charged, i,e, an offence under section 302, P.P.C., carries a maximum sentence of imprisonment for life. We find that the said observation made by the learned Judge-in-Chamber is clearly against the law but at the same time we feel that the said observation must have been made by the learned Judge-in-Chamber inadvertently.
2. Upon reconsideration the learned counsel for the petitioner wishes to withdraw this petition so as to advise the petitioner to approach the Lahore High Court, Lahore seeking cancellation of respondent No, 1 's bail on the stated ground of misuse and abuse of the concession of bail by him.
This petition is, therefore, disposed of as having been withdrawn.
